Meta is developing an AI-powered pendant device planned for testing within the next year, according to a memo viewed by The Information. The project builds on Meta's acquisition of AI startup Limitless in late 2025.
Meta is developing an AI-powered pendant that users can attach to their shirt or wear as a necklace to record conversations, building on technology from Limitless, an AI device startup Meta acquired at the end of 2025. The memo indicates Meta plans to start testing the device within the next year. Meta previously stated the acquisition would help 'accelerate our work to build AI-enabled wearables.' The company also reportedly plans to expand its AI glasses lineup and launch a business subscription called Wearables for Work. These initiatives aim to reverse fortunes for Meta's Reality Labs division, which lost $4 billion in the first quarter of this year.
